Husqvarna 137 Problems and Solutions
some common issues and solutions for the Husqvarna 137 chainsaw:
Issue: The chainsaw keeps cutting out.
Solution:
- Check the air filter. If it is dirty or damaged, clean or replace it.
- Check the spark arrestor. If it is dirty or clogged, clean it with a wire brush.
- Make sure that the fuel tank is full and that the fuel lines are not clogged.
- Check the spark plug. If it is fouled, replace it.
- If the chainsaw is still cutting out, take it to a qualified technician for further diagnosis.
Issue: The chain is not turning.
Solution:
- Make sure that the stop lever is disengaged.
- Check the clutch pads. If they are worn out, replace the clutch assembly.
- Check the chain brake. If it is engaged, disengage it.
- If the chain is still not turning, take the chainsaw to a qualified technician for further diagnosis.
Issue: The chainsaw is hard to start.
Solution:
- Check the fuel level. If the fuel tank is empty, fill it up.
- Check the spark plug. If it is fouled, replace it.
- Pull the starter rope slowly until you feel resistance. Then, pull it quickly to start the chainsaw.
- If the chainsaw is still hard to start, take it to a qualified technician for further diagnosis.

Husqvarna 137 Manual
Safety Information
- Read and understand the entire operator's manual before using the chainsaw.
- Wear safety glasses, ear protection, and a hard hat when operating the chainsaw.
- Keep the chainsaw clean and well-maintained.
- Never operate the chainsaw while tired, under the influence of drugs or alcohol, or in a dangerous environment.
- Be aware of your surroundings and avoid contact with other people or objects.
- Use the correct type of chain and bar for the type of work you are doing.
- Never operate the chainsaw with a damaged chain or bar.
- Stop the chainsaw immediately if it starts to vibrate excessively.
- Keep children and pets away from the chainsaw.
Before Use
- Check the fuel level and add fuel if necessary.
- Check the chain tension and adjust if necessary.
- Sharpen the chain if necessary.
- Start the chainsaw according to the instructions in the operator's manual.
Troubleshooting
- The chainsaw will not start:
- Check the fuel level.
- Check the spark plug.
- Check the choke.
- The chainsaw is hard to start:
- Warm up the engine by pulling the starter rope slowly a few times before attempting to start it.
- Check the fuel level.
- Check the spark plug.
- Check the choke.
- The chainsaw is vibrating excessively:
- Check the chain tension.
- Check the chain for damage.
- Check the bar for damage.
Maintenance
- Clean the chainsaw after each use.
- Lubricate the chain and bar according to the instructions in the operator's manual.
- Replace the spark plug every year or sooner if necessary.
- Have the chainsaw serviced by a qualified technician at least once a year.
